Introduction

The STPS40M120CT is a Schottky diode belonging to the category of power rectifiers. This diode is widely used in various electronic applications due to its unique characteristics and advantages.

Basic Information Overview

  • Category: Power Rectifier
  • Use: Voltage rectification in power supply circuits
  • Characteristics: High current capability, low forward voltage drop
  • Package: TO-220AB
  • Essence: Efficient power conversion
  • Packaging/Quantity: Available in reels or tubes, quantity varies by manufacturer

Specifications

  • Voltage Rating: 120V
  • Current Rating: 40A
  • Forward Voltage Drop: 0.65V at 20A
  • Reverse Leakage Current: 10μA at 120V
  • Operating Temperature Range: -65°C to 175°C

Working Principles

The STPS40M120CT operates based on the Schottky barrier principle, where the metal-semiconductor junction allows for fast switching and low forward voltage drop. When a forward bias is applied, the diode conducts current with minimal voltage loss.
